
Coal India Limited, ArcelorMittal Nippon Steel Partner on Gasification Project
Coal India Limited (CIL) and ArcelorMittal Nippon Steel India Private Limited (AMNS) have executed a Non-Binding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) focused on the exploration of a significant industrial collaboration. The agreement was formalized on 12.08.2026.Under the MoU, both companies are set to explore the possibility of utilizing synthetic gas syn-gas produced from a coal gasification facility. This facility is proposed by CIL and will be established adjacent to or at the AMNS Paradip Pellet Plant, incorporating Carbon Capture, Utilization, and Storage (CCUS).
The initial scope defined by this Non-Binding MoU involves conducting a comprehensive assessment of the project's requirements. The primary focus areas include evaluating the technical aspects, commercial viability, and implementation modalities of the proposed project. To assess the overall feasibility of the venture, the partnership will facilitate the preparation of a Preliminary Feasibility Report (PFR).
